What's Bunkering?
Bunkering refers to the process of giving gas—usually maritime gas oil or marine gas oil—to ships. This operation can occur at sea, in port, or by way of pipeline infrastructure. Gas is typically saved in tanks on board a vessel called bunkers, therefore the phrase.

There are actually 3 primary kinds of bunkering operations:

Port Bunkering – Can take put when ships are docked.

STS (Ship-to-Ship) Transfer – Gasoline is provided from a single vessel to a different at sea.

Offshore Bunkering – Generally entails source at anchorage points employing bunker barges.

Bunkering is not just a mechanical undertaking—it’s a crucial logistical Procedure that directly impacts the timing, performance, and expenses of marine transportation.

Who Are Bunker Suppliers?
Bunker suppliers are firms that physically provide gasoline to vessels. They are frequently port-centered entities that personal the gas shares or do the job in partnership with oil refineries. These suppliers could run their own fleet of bunker barges and have direct associations with terminal operators.

What Bunker Suppliers Do:
Order maritime fuel from refineries or traders

Retailer the gas in port tanks

Prepare for shipping by using barge, truck, or pipeline

Conduct high quality and quantity checks

Give documentation like bunker shipping notes (BDN)

Very well-founded bunker suppliers ensure timely delivery of the proper grade of fuel, Conference IMO requirements like the 0.fifty% sulfur cap enforced in 2020.

The Purpose of Bunker Traders
When suppliers tackle Actual physical supply, bunker traders are definitely the intermediaries who negotiate prices, resource the very best quality gas, and coordinate the overall transaction in between shipowners and suppliers. They Perform a crucial role in connecting global delivery providers with vetted area suppliers.

What Bunker Traders Present:
Use of worldwide markets and port protection

Authentic-time rate comparison and negotiation

Hazard management and hedging methods

Credit services and flexible payment conditions

Skills in fuel high-quality and restrictions

Leading bunker traders monitor fluctuations in bunker selling prices and offer you strategic buying information which will help fleet operators save tens of millions on a yearly basis.

Understanding Bunker Charges
Bunker prices make reference to the expense for each metric ton of marine gas, which varies appreciably by fuel form, port place, and world wide oil marketplaces. The two commonest kinds of marine fuels are:

HSFO (Superior Sulfur Fuel Oil) – Now constrained as a consequence of IMO laws.

VLSFO (Incredibly Low Sulfur Gas Oil) – Compliant Along with the 0.fifty% sulfur cap.

MGO (Maritime Gas Oil) – A cleaner, a lot more refined but costlier gas.

Things Influencing Bunker Costs:
Crude Oil Rates – Gas price ranges often mirror international crude oil market place tendencies.

Neighborhood Source and Demand from customers – Port-particular dynamics can have an effect on availability and selling price.

Storage and Supply Expenses – Includes barge charges, port dues, and insurance plan.

Forex Exchange Charges – Especially in Worldwide trading ports.

Regulations and Compliance – Sulfur caps and emissions requirements increase expenses.

Bunkering costs may vary significantly in between ports. As an example, Singapore, Rotterdam, and Fujairah are known for aggressive pricing as a consequence of significant volumes and infrastructure effectiveness.

How Bunkering Rates Are Quoted
Bunkering costs are generally quoted in USD for each metric ton (MT). As an example:

VLSFO in Singapore: $660/MT

MGO in Rotterdam: $880/MT

Costs might be offered as:

Fastened Price tag Contracts – Pre-agreed charge to get a established time period.

Floating Price Contracts – Based upon true-time marketplace indices.

Location Industry Prices – Fast pricing for quick deliveries.

Understanding these pricing constructions will help ship operators pick the greatest procurement approach, balancing Charge, benefit, and regulatory compliance.

Significance of Transparency inside the Bunkering Sector
In past times, the bunkering sector was affected by problems including quantity disputes, gasoline adulteration, and pricing opacity. Having said that, amplified digitalization and regulatory oversight are bringing Considerably-essential transparency.

Mass Movement Meters (MFM) at the moment are used in essential ports like Singapore to be certain correct measurement.

Bunker Shipping and delivery Notes (BDNs) are standardized for improved report-preserving.

Digital Bunker Platforms like BunkerEx and Integr8 streamline price comparisons and fuel procurement globally.

Shipowners now demand verifiable quality, on-time shipping and delivery, and transparent bunkering prices—and the market is evolving to fulfill Those people anticipations.

Environmental Things to consider in Bunkering
Along with the Worldwide Maritime Organization (IMO) pushing for cleaner oceans, the bunkering marketplace can be undergoing a environmentally friendly transformation. Shipping companies and bunker traders are now Discovering:

Biofuels: Renewable and sustainable marine fuels

LNG (Liquefied Purely natural Gas): Lessen emissions but infrastructure-weighty

Methanol and Ammonia: Upcoming fuels in enhancement

Scrubbers: Products that take out sulfur from emissions (for HSFO customers)

These options have an impact on bunkering charges and so are modifying the dynamics of supply and demand from customers throughout world wide ports.
